P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a mobile terminal device in which Kana (Japanese syllabary) characters can easily be inputted while maintaining its portability. SOLUTION: A keyboard 110 is connected to the main body 10 of a portable telephone set via an earphone terminal 151 and a microphone terminal 153 which make up an earphone microphone jack 15. A clock signal that is generated by a clock generation circuit 115 is supplied to the keyboard 101 via a switch 113 and the terminal 153. The keyboard 110 rectifies the received clock signal to use it as its power supply and also as a synchronizing signal that is needed for generating a serial signal. The keyboard 110 is a touch key type keyboard and has a single Kana character allocated to a single key. When a key is operated, the keyboard 110 generates a serial signal of RS232C standard corresponding to the operated key and supplies the serial signal to the main body 10 via the terminal 151. The main body 10 shapes the waveform of the serial signal via a waveform shaping circuit 111 and supplies it to a CPU 112.
